School Facts

Inver Hills Community College, founded in 1970, is a comprehensive community committed to continuously improving student understanding and capabilities that help students lead purposeful lives, contribute to a vital social and economic community, and pursue lifelong learning. Its 90-acre campus is located in Inver Grove Heights, MN.

90-acre, suburban campus in Inver Grove Heights (population: 35,077), 10 miles from Minneapolis-St. Paul. Airport serves Minneapolis-St. Paul; bus and train serve St. Paul (10 miles). Public transportation serves campus.
